Changeset 107327 in spip-zone


Ignore:
Timestamp:
Nov 4, 2017, 12:12:07 PM (21 months ago)
Author:
abelass@…
Message:

format

File:
1 edited

Legend:

Unmodified
Added
Removed
  • _plugins_/selection_objets/trunk/formulaires/recherche_objets.html

    r70713 r107327  
    11<div class="formulaire_spip formulaire_bouton_objet ajax" id="formulaire_bouton_objet[_(#ENV{lang,no_lang})]">
    2         <form action="#ENV{action}" method="post"><div>
    3             #ACTION_FORMULAIRE{#ENV{action}}
    4         <ul>
    5             [(#SAISIE{input,objet_sel,
    6                     label=#ENV{label_objet}})]
    7            [(#ENV{types_lien}|count|>{0}|oui)     
    8             [(#SAISIE{selection,type_lien,
    9                     label=#ENV{label_lien},
    10                     datas=#ENV{types_lien}})]
    11                 ]
    12         </ul>
    13         <p class="boutons">
    14          <input type="submit" name="ok" class="submit" value="ok"  />
    15         </p>       
    16         </div>
    17         </form>
    18  
     2        <form action="#ENV{action}" method="post"><div>
     3                #ACTION_FORMULAIRE{#ENV{action}}
     4        <ul>
     5                [(#SAISIE{input,objet_sel,label=#ENV{label_objet}})]
     6                [(#ENV{types_lien}|count|>{0}|oui)
     7                        [(#SAISIE{selection,type_lien,
     8                                label=#ENV{label_lien},
     9                                datas=#ENV{types_lien}})]
     10                ]
     11        </ul>
     12        <p class="boutons">
     13        <input type="submit" name="ok" class="submit" value="ok"  />
     14        </p>
     15        </div>
     16        </form>
     17
    1918[(#REM)autocomplete recherche]
    2019
     
    2221
    2322<script type="text/javascript" >
    24     $(function() {
    25         $("#formulaire_bouton_objet[_(#ENV{lang,no_lang}) ] #champ_objet_sel" ).autocomplete({
    26                 source: "[(#ENV{url_recherche}|replace{&amp;,&})]",
    27                 dataType: 'json',
    28                 minLength: 2,
    29                 autoFocus: true,
    30                 select: function(event, ui) {
    31                     //assign value back to the form element
    32                     if(ui.item){
    33                       $(event.target).val(ui.item.value);
    34                     }
    35                     //submit the form
    36                     $(event.target.form).submit();
    37                 }
    38           });
    39         });
    40     jQuery(document).ready(function(){
    41     $('#formulaire_bouton_objet[_(#ENV{lang,no_lang})] #champ_objet_sel').val('');
    42      #SET{id,selection_objets_#ENV{lang,no_lang}}
    43     [(#ENV{message_ok}|oui)
    44        $('#[(#GET{id})]').load('[(#URL_ACTION_AUTEUR{ranger,nouvel_ordre-[(#ENV{lang})]-0-0-[(#OBJET_DEST)]-[(#ENV{id_objet_dest})]}|parametre_url{load,prive/objets/liste/inc-selection_interface}|parametre_url{id,#GET{id}}|replace{&amp;,&})]');
    45         ]         
    46         });
    47   </script>
     23        $(function() {
     24                $("#formulaire_bouton_objet[_(#ENV{lang,no_lang}) ] #champ_objet_sel" ).autocomplete({
     25                        source: "[(#ENV{url_recherche}|replace{&amp;,&})]",
     26                        dataType: 'json',
     27                        minLength: 2,
     28                        autoFocus: true,
     29                        select: function(event, ui) {
     30                                //assign value back to the form element
     31                                if(ui.item){
     32                                        $(event.target).val(ui.item.value);
     33                                }
     34                                //submit the form
     35                                        $(event.target.form).submit();
     36                        }
     37                });
     38        });
     39        $(document).ready(function(){
     40        $('#formulaire_bouton_objet[_(#ENV{lang,no_lang})] #champ_objet_sel').val('');
     41        #SET{id,selection_objets_#ENV{lang,no_lang}}
     42        [(#ENV{message_ok}|oui)
     43                $('#[(#GET{id})]').load('[(#URL_ACTION_AUTEUR{ranger,nouvel_ordre-[(#ENV{lang})]-0-0-[(#OBJET_DEST)]-[(#ENV{id_objet_dest})]}|parametre_url{load,prive/objets/liste/inc-selection_interface}|parametre_url{id,#GET{id}}|replace{&amp;,&})]');
     44                        ]
     45        });
     46        </script>
Note: See TracChangeset for help on using the changeset viewer.